Ongoing Safety Violations and Proposed Rating

  • ⚠️ Hope Trans, the trucking company involved in a deadly crash that killed five people, continues to operate vehicles despite ongoing safety violations.
  • 🗓️ Federal inspectors have repeatedly flagged safety issues, leading regulators to issue a proposed unsatisfactory safety rating last month, placing the company's future under review.
  • ⏳ The proposed rating, issued on August 18th, gives the company until mid-October to respond, during which time they remain on the road.

"Imminent Hazard" and Regulatory Delays

  • ❓ Regulators have not yet used the "imminent hazard" provision, which would allow the Secretary of Transportation to immediately take action against the company.
  • 🔍 The investigative reporter has repeatedly questioned federal regulators about the delay in using this provision, but no clear explanation has been provided.
  • 📅 The company was last pictured on a roadway stop on September 3rd, indicating continued operation.

Chameleon Carriers and Industry Concerns

  • 🔄 The investigation revealed that Hope Trans may have previously operated under different company names, a practice known as a "chameleon carrier."
  • ⚖️ Experts state this is a pervasive issue in the industry, where companies with poor safety histories rebrand to evade accountability.
  • 📜 Industry leaders are urging regulators to enforce existing laws and prevent companies from evading accountability through such tactics.

Calls for Stronger Enforcement

  • 📈 There is hope for improved enforcement with a new administrator expected to be confirmed soon for the agency.
  • 🛣️ The issue is particularly critical given the number of large trucks sharing the roads, especially in states like Texas.
  • 🧐 Drivers are advised to be more aware of the signage on truck doors, looking for signs of temporary or frequently changed company names.
